Compare all specifications:
1959 Trabant P 70 | 2011 Ford S-Max | |
Make | Trabant | Ford |
Model | P 70 | S-Max |
Year Released | 1959 | 2011 |
Engine Size | 690 cc | 1997 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 2 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 22 HP | 128 HP |
Engine RPM | 3500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 54 Nm | 320 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3500 RPM | 1750 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Vehicle Weight | 850 kg | 1743 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3750 mm | 4770 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1510 mm | 1890 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1490 mm | 1660 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2390 mm | 2860 mm |
